Introduction

In the digital world, the terms “virus” and “malware” are often used interchangeably, leading to confusion. While both are malicious Software designed to harm computer systems, there are distinct differences between the two. Understanding these differences is crucial for effective cybersecurity.

Key Differences: Virus vs. Malware

FeatureVirusMalware
DefinitionA type of malware that replicates itself by modifying other programs and inserting its own code.A broader term encompassing any malicious software designed to disrupt, damage, or gain unauthorized access to a computer system.
ReplicationRequires a host program to spread.May or may not replicate; depends on the type of malware.
TypesBoot sector viruses, macro viruses, file infectors, multipartite viruses.Viruses, worms, Trojans, ransomware, spyware, adware, rootkits, etc.
IntentPrimary goal is to replicate and spread, often causing collateral damage.Can have various objectives: data theft, system disruption, financial gain, etc.
DetectionOften easier to detect due to their replication behavior.Can be more difficult to detect, especially sophisticated malware like rootkits.

Similarities between Virus and Malware

  • Both are malicious software.
  • Both are designed to exploit vulnerabilities in computer systems.
  • Both can be spread through various channels (e.g., email attachments, infected websites, removable media).
  • Both can cause significant harm to individuals and organizations.

Frequently Asked Questions (FAQs)

1. What is the most common way to get a virus or malware?

The most common ways include opening infected email attachments, clicking on malicious links, downloading files from untrusted sources, and using outdated software.

2. How can I protect my computer from viruses and malware?

Use a reputable antivirus/anti-malware program, keep your software updated, be cautious about opening emails and clicking links, and avoid downloading files from untrusted sources.

3. Can a virus or malware infect my smartphone?

Yes, both viruses and malware can infect smartphones, especially Android devices. Be sure to download apps only from trusted sources and use a mobile security app.

4. What should I do if I think my computer is infected?

Disconnect from the Internet, run a full system scan with your antivirus/anti-malware software, and follow the instructions provided by the software. If the infection persists, seek help from a professional.
